New managing director for ABB Australia

ABB Australia Pty Ltd

Thursday, 16 June, 2016

Tauno Heinola has been appointed managing director (MD) of ABB in Australia. He succeeds Axel Kuhr, who will become MD in Japan.

Heinola has been MD in Finland since 2011. His appointment is part of a leadership succession at ABB: Kuhr replaces Tony Zeitoun, who is currently MD in Japan and will retire from ABB at the end of the year. Pekka Tiitinen, currently president of the Discrete Automation and Motion (DM) division, will succeed Heinola as MD in Finland. Sami Atiya joins ABB from Siemens as president of the DM division.
